Palace Team News

By: Rob Sedgwick
Date: 10/04/2003

GEORGES Santos is an injury doubt for Saturday's must-win game at Blundell Park. The former Blade is rated doubtful for the clash with the Eagles as he is suffering from a groin injury.

Paul Groves has to decide whether to play Michael Boulding, despite the fact that the former Villa striker is not fully fit. "Michael can't train between games at the moment because of his ankle," the Town boss told the Grimsby Telegraph. "At the moment he can only play and then rest otherwise it aggravates the injury."

Since the departure of John Oster, Grimsby's new 4-5-1 formation has yielded no goals, and resulted in two consecutive defeats, causing Groves to consider returning to a 4-4-2 line-up and risking partnering Boulding and 18-year-old Darren Mansaram up front in a game they simply cannot afford to take anything but maximum points from.

Otherwise top scorer Stuart Campbell and on-loan Pompey midfielder Richard Hughes are both struggling with knocks after two games in the space of four days leading into the Palace game.
